About Iren SpA
Iren S.p.A. stands as a diversified multi-utility enterprise operating across Italy, with its business activities organized into Networks, Waste Management, Energy, Market, and a variety of Other Services segments. The company is deeply involved in both the generation and supply of electricity, drawing power primarily from hydroelectric, thermoelectric, cogeneration, and other renewable sources. Its robust infrastructure includes a substantial electricity distribution network, extending 7,849 kilometers with medium and low-voltage lines, serving approximately 725,000 connected households and businesses. Furthermore, Iren distributes natural gas through an extensive pipeline system of roughly 8,115 kilometers, comprising high, medium, and low-pressure conduits, reaching about 741,000 consumers. A significant part of Iren's comprehensive services involves the integrated water cycle. This encompasses a vast 20,088-kilometer network of pipelines delivering water to 2.8 million inhabitants, alongside managing 11,291 kilometers of sewerage systems and operating essential water treatment facilities. Beyond core utilities, the company offers a broad spectrum of additional services, including the maintenance of street lighting and traffic signal systems, provision of heating solutions, specialized electrical installations, efficient waste collection and disposal, critical snow clearing operations, and expertise in analysis laboratories and telecommunications. Iren's energy production portfolio is robust, featuring 23 hydroelectric plants, 7 thermoelectric cogeneration units, 1 conventional thermoelectric facility, and 95 photovoltaic installations with a total installed capacity of 18 megawatts. The company is headquartered in Reggio Emilia, Italy.
